Responsibilities
  • Plan and implement high-quality, developmentally appropriate instruction aligned with GSRP requirements.
  • Utilize Creative Curriculum and Teaching Strategies GOLD to support children's learning and development.
  • Build positive relationships with children and families.
  • Create a safe, nurturing, and engaging classroom environment.
  • Observe, assess, and document children's progress.
  • Conduct developmental screenings and participate in parent conferences.
  • Collaborate with teaching partners, administrators, specialists, and families.
  • Promote children's social-emotional growth using positive guidance strategies.
  • Maintain licensing, GSRP, and health and safety standards.
  • Ensure the classroom is organized, clean, and inviting.
  • Participate in ongoing professional development and required trainings.
Qualifications

Applicants must meet Michigan GSRP Lead Teacher qualifications, including one of the following: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Early Childhood Education
  • Bachelor's Degree in Child Development
  • Bachelor's Degree with an Early Childhood endorsement
  • Bachelor's Degree in Elementary Education with a ZA endorsement (or willingness to obtain)
  • Meet all current Michigan GSRP Lead Teacher requirements
